Kafka Certification Training

Kafka certification training will enable you to learn the concepts of Kafka architecture, consumer, monitoring, configuring Kafka cluster, producer, etc. As Apache Kafka enables you to use multiple tools to process huge data, this Kafka training course includes a cutting-edge curriculum through which you can develop job-ready skills to become a Kafka developer. Also, you’ll develop an understanding of real-time Kafka streaming, Kafka API, etc.


Kafka Online Training – Overview

With this Kafka certification training online, you’ll know the various methods and tools to process huge amounts of data. Learn and master the concepts of Apache Kafka and acquire the skills to better leverage big data analytics through our blended learning approach. This Kafka certification training course contains a cutting-edge curriculum designed by the top industry experts and you’ll attain job-ready skills through this course.

Kafka Certification Training – Key Features

  • Trusted content
  • Re-learn for free anytime in a year
  • Rigorous assignments and assessments
  • Learn at your own pace
  • Mandatory feedback sessions
  • Mock-interviews
  • Hands-on real-time experience
  • Free mentorship
  • Live chat for instant solutions
  • Job-ready employees post-training
  • End-to-end training
  • Download the certificate after the course

Kafka Certification Training – Benefits

Kafka is projected to experience ultimate growth by the year 2025 as the demand for Kafka is rapidly growing. Furthermore, as it is heavily used software in the Big Data domain, knowledge of Kafka benefits you greatly.

Annual Salary
Hiring Companies
Job Wise Benefits
Big Data Developer

Hiring Companies
Big Data Architect

Hiring Companies

Kafka Certification Training – Training Options

Self-Paced Learning

£ 1200

  • 1-year access to the Blockchain course content
  • 1 capstone project
  • Multiple assessments
  • Continuous feedback sessions
  • Access to the class recordings
  • Assistance and support
  • Download certification
  • Free mentorship

Online Boot Camp

£ 1000

  • Everything in Self-paced learning +
  • On-spot doubt clarification
  • Interactive training sessions
  • Sessions on the capstone project
  • Live, online classroom training
  • Mock-interviews

Corporate Training

Customized to your team's needs

  • 1-year access to the Blockchain course content
  • 1 capstone project
  • Multiple assessments
  • Continuous feedback sessions
  • Class recordings
  • Assistance and support
  • Certification after the course

Kafka Training Course – Curriculum


Individuals who are willing to build their career in Big Data can join this Kafka course online and boost their skills in Apache Kafka. Also, professionals who are planning to switch their careers, researchers, analytics professionals, testers, project managers, and IT developers can take up this Apache Kafka training course.


Individuals or working professionals planning to learn Apache Kafka to upgrade their skills or switch their career path need to have prior knowledge in java or any other programming language, any messaging system, and UNIX or Linux-based systems.

Course Content

  • Understanding what is Apache Kafka, the various components and use cases of Kafka, implementing Kafka on a single node.
  • Learning about the Kafka terminology, deploying single node Kafka with independent Zookeeper, adding replication in Kafka, working with Partitioning and Brokers, understanding Kafka consumers, the Kafka Writes terminology, various failure handling scenarios in Kafka.
  • Introduction to multi node cluster setup in Kafka, the various administration commands, leadership balancing and partition rebalancing, graceful shutdown of kafka Brokers and tasks, working with the Partition Reassignment Tool, cluster expending, assigning Custom Partition, removing of a Broker and improving Replication Factor of Partitions.
  • Understanding the need for Kafka Integration, successfully integrating it with Apache Flume, steps in integration of Flume with Kafka as a Source.
  • Detailed understanding of the Kafka and Flume Integration, deploying Kafka as a Sink and as a Channel, introduction to PyKafka API and setting up the PyKafka Environment.
  • Connecting Kafka using PyKafka, writing your own Kafka Producers and Consumers, writing a random JSON Producer, writing a Consumer to read the messages from a topic, writing and working with a File Reader Producer, writing a Consumer to store topics data into a file.

Apache Kafka Certification Course – FAQs

As Kafka software is majorly used in the Big Data space, knowledge of it benefits you for your smooth journey in the big data domain. However, there are many reasons to learn this open-source system – Apache Kafka software, they are:

  • Highly durable messaging system.
  • High scalability levels.
  • Amazing performance ability.
  • Highly reliable messaging system.
  • Companion to business Hadoop infrastructure.

When you have gained the skills of Apache Kafka through this Kafka online course and want to advance your skills, then you can register for our big data master’s course online or data engineering training program.

Apache Kafka software helps you to manage data across dispersed systems and it is a highly specialized tool for real-time analytics. Also, research showed that the demand for Apache Kafka will rapidly increase, and thus, there will be huge job opportunities and salary hikes.